Output e3bcb901207a2a56daa0625a4b30ddbe28e5f0f819b7f4ba654f7322205c0809:0

value
694986782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e014cc2d5ea760f97a04d1f667a0f9c7358e91f OP_EQUAL
address
3DBGd2fB7VVeGF4Tp6sxxCzxMvW1Rjd8Qn
transaction
e3bcb901207a2a56daa0625a4b30ddbe28e5f0f819b7f4ba654f7322205c0809
confirmations
423248
spent
true